--- In the field of Teaching English to Speakers of Other Languages (TESOL), the use of authentic texts plays a crucial role in enhancing language learning. Authentic texts are materials that are created for native speakers of a language and are not simplified for language learners. Incorporating authentic texts into English as a Second Language (ESL) instruction provides learners with exposure to real-life language use, helping them develop their language skills in a meaningful context. Authentic texts can include newspaper articles, podcasts, songs, advertisements, and more, offering a diverse range of language input for learners to engage with. Creating an Inclusive Learning Environment for Students with Learning Disabilities When it comes to teaching English as a Foreign Language (TEFL) to students with learning disabilities, it is crucial to have a good understanding of what learning disabilities entail. Learning disabilities can manifest in various ways, affecting a student's ability to process information, organize thoughts, and retain knowledge. Common learning disabilities include dyslexia, ADHD, dysgraphia, and auditory processing disorder. These disabilities can impact a student's reading, writing, listening, and speaking skills, making it challenging for them to excel in a traditional classroom setting. Educators in the field of Teaching English as a Foreign Language (TEFL) may encounter students with learning disabilities in their classrooms. It's crucial to understand that learning disabilities are neurodevelopmental disorders that can affect a student's ability to receive, process, analyze, or store information. Common learning disabilities include dyslexia, dysgraphia, and ADHD, among others. These students may face challenges in reading, writing, listening, speaking, or organizing information, which can impact their language learning progress. When teaching ESL to students with learning disabilities, it's essential to adapt teaching strategies to meet their specific needs.
